网站首页 美食营养 游戏数码 手工爱好 生活家居 健康养生 运动户外 职场理财 情感交际 母婴教育 生活知识 知识问答

怎样利用VB计算表达式的值?

时间:2024-10-11 20:39:58

1、打开VB6.0,新建一个标准EXE程序

怎样利用VB计算表达式的值?

2、绘制界面。添加两个label控件,将caption属性分别改为"表达式"和"值"。然后添加两个Textbox控件,将名栓疠瑕愤字改为txbExpression,txbValue,分别用来输入表达式和输出表达式的值。最后添加一个commandbutton,将名字改为cmdCalc,caption属性改为"计算"。

怎样利用VB计算表达式的值?

3、编写代码。双击commandbutton,进入代码编辑窗口,在 txbCalc娄多骋能_Click 这一过程中添加如下代码:Dim Str As String '用来存储表达式  Dim Rst As String ’用来存储结果 Dim SCtl As Object Set SCtl = CreateObject("MSScriptControl.ScriptControl") ’创建并存储ScriptControl对象 Str = txbExpression ’将表达式的值传递给Str SCtl.Language = "VBScript" '设置脚本语言为 VBScriptRst = SCtl.Eval(Str) '计算表达式的值 txbValue = Rst '输出最终结果

怎样利用VB计算表达式的值?

4、运行。按F5,输入任意表达式,点击“计算”,程序立即给出了正确的计算结果。这里需要指明的是,因为是调用了脚本控件,输入的表达式必须符合vbscript的语法规范。凡是符合vbscript语法的表达式都能计算;反之,不符合vbscript的语法规范的表达式是无法计算的。

怎样利用VB计算表达式的值?
© 2026 阿力知识库
信息来自网络 所有数据仅供参考
有疑问请联系站长 site.kefu@gmail.com